/* Динамические шняжки */ #img_full { display:none; background: #ffffff url(/UPLOAD/2010/07/06/load.gif) center no-repeat; border: 3px #2A52B1 solid; z-index:3; } /* Общее оформление */ body { margin: 0px; padding: 0px; background: #caced1; font-family: Arial; font-size: 14px; color: #4d4c4c; } form { padding: 0px; margin: 0px; } a { color: #048fc3; } a:hover { text-decoration: none; color: #048fc3; } .white_row { background: #ffffff; } .bottom_line { background: #ffffff; height: 7px; } .head .logo_box { float: left; padding: 35px 20px 0px 20px; } .head .logo { margin-bottom: 15px; } .head .main_link { text-align: right; font-size: 11px; } .head .main_link a { background: url(/UPLOAD/2010/10/11/main.jpg) no-repeat 0px 2px; padding-left: 18px; } .head .right { float: right; width: 210px; } .head .phone { font-size: 12px; padding-top: 10px; color: #4d4c4c; } .head .phone div { font-size: 18px; color: #d5017f; } .head .phone div span { color: #858a8f; } .head .text { margin-top: 10px; float: left; } #basket_box { margin: 10px 20px 0px 0px; padding: 15px 0px 15px 60px; background: #0e8ab9 url(/UPLOAD/2010/10/11/basket_bg.jpg) no-repeat 12px 10px; } #basket_box, #basket_box a { cursor:pointer; color: #ffffff; font-size: 12px; text-decoration: none; } .top_menu td { vertical-align: top; border-left: 1px #ffffff solid; position: relative; } .top_menu td .data { text-align: center; line-height:51px; background: #00aeef url(/UPLOAD/2010/10/11/menu_bg.jpg) repeat-x; } .top_menu td .data a { color: #fefefe; font-size: 18px; text-decoration: none; } .top_menu td div.data { } .top_menu td.select .data { } .top_menu .left { border: 0px; } .top_menu .sub { display: none; position: absolute; margin-top: 1px; text-align: left; background: #0ea0d7; padding: 20px 20px 15px 20px; } .top_menu .sub a { font-size: 14px; color: #b7ebff; white-space:nowrap; line-height:20px; } .top_menu .sub div.item { padding-bottom: 5px; } .subs{display:none; } .subs.s{ display:block; } .left_menu { /*padding: 0px 0px 30px 20px;*/ padding: 0px 0px 30px 20px; width: 210px !important; } .left_menu .box_title { padding: 25px 0px 18px 10px; font-size: 18px; color: #4d4c4c; } .left_menu .menu a { } .left_menu .menu .subs { font-size: 12px; padding: 10px 0px; } .left_menu .menu .subs a { text-decoration: none; } .left_menu .menu .subs a:hover { text-decoration: underline; } .left_menu .menu .select a { text-decoration: underline; } .left_menu .menu .subs div { padding: 0px 0px 5px 10px; } .left_menu .menu .article { font-size: 12px; font-weight: bold; padding: 7px 10px; border-top: 1px #cccccc dotted; } .left_menu .menu .article a { text-decoration: none; } .left_menu .menu .article.active { background: #0ea0d7; } .left_menu .menu .article.active a { color: #ffffff; } .left_menu .menu .border { border-bottom: 1px #cccccc dotted; } .left_menu .price_box { cursor:pointer; padding: 15px 0px 15px 55px; color: #048fc3; font-size: 12px; background: #a7d6e8 url(/UPLOAD/2010/10/12/price_bg.jpg) no-repeat 11px center; } .left_menu .price_box div { padding-bottom: 5px; } .footer div { font-size: 12px; padding: 0px 25px; color: #737d85; } .footer span a { font-size: 11px; color: #737d85; text-decoration: none; } .content { padding: 20px 20px 30px 23px; font-size: 12px; line-height: 22px; } .content h1 { font-size: 24px; font-weight: normal; padding: 0px 0px 18px 0px; margin: 0px; } .content .table { border-collapse: collapse; } .content .table th { background: #0ea0d7; font-size: 12px; font-weight: normal; color: #ffffff; padding: 5px; } .content .table td { font-size: 12px; padding: 5px; background: #ebf2fa; } .content h2 { font-size: 18px; font-weight: normal; margin-bottom: -15px; padding: 0px 0px 10px 0px; } .content h3 { font-size: 15px; font-weight: normal; margin: 0px; padding: 0px 0px 10px 0px; } .content ul { list-style: none; margin: 0px; padding: 0px; } .content ul li { margin: 0px; padding: 0px 0px 5px 25px; background: url(/UPLOAD/2010/10/11/arr.jpg) no-repeat 7px 9px; } .content ol { margin: 0px 0px 0px 25px; _margin: 0px 0px 0px 27px; padding: 0px; } .left_content { width: 270px; float:right; padding: 35px 0px 0px 0px; } .image { float: left; padding: 0px 15px 10px 0px; } .news_add p, .news p { margin: 0px; padding: 0px; } .news_bord { clear:both; margin: 20px 0px; border-bottom: 1px #dcdedc solid; } .news_add{ font-size:12px !important; } .news_add .date { color: #333333; font-size: 11px; padding-bottom: 5px; } .news_add .title { padding-bottom: 5px; } .news_add .title a { font-size: 14px; color: #0066cc; } .news_add_right { font-size: 12px; } .news_add_right .news_bord { clear:both; margin: 10px 0px; border-bottom: 1px #90989d dotted; } .news_add_right .image { float:none; padding: 0px; } .news, .news .item { line-height: 18px; font-size: 12px; width:600px; } .news .item .date { color: #767676; padding-bottom: 5px; } .news .item .title { font-size: 14px; padding-bottom: 5px; } .news img { float: left; padding: 0px 20px 15px 0px; } .news .all { padding-top: 15px; } .pages { margin: 25px 0px 20px; } .pages td { font-size: 12px; } .pages td.page { padding: 5px 7px; } .pages td.select { color: #ffffff; background: #f43057; } .feedback .title { padding-bottom: 5px; } .feedback .input { padding-bottom: 10px; } .feedback .inp_text { width: 230px; height: 23px; } .feedback textarea { width: 490px; height: 120px; } .feedback .submit { width: 95px; height: 25px; margin-top: 10px; font-size: 14px; color: #454545; cursor: pointer; } .way a { font-size: 11px; color: #494949; } .way span { padding: 0px 5px; } .catalog_items { width: 630px; border-collapse: collapse; } .catalog_items th { background: #0ea0d7; font-weight: normal; text-align: left; color: #ffffff; font-size: 12px; padding: 5px 10px; } .catalog_items td { background: #ebf2fa; border: 1px #ffffff solid; padding: 5px 10px; font-size: 12px; color: #333333; } .catalog_items .count { width: 40px; height: 21px; font-size: 12px; color: #333333; float: left; } .catalog_items .button, .catalog_items .delete input { font-size: 11px; color: #333333; float: right; margin-left: 5px; cursor: pointer; } .catalog_items .button { display:none; } .catalog_items .bottom td { background: #d7e2ef; border: 0px; padding: 15px 10px; font-size: 18px; color: #4d4c4c; } .catalog .article { padding-bottom: 10px; } .catalog .article .title { font-size: 18px; color: #4d4c4c; } .catalog .article .text { font-size: 14px; line-height: 18px; color: #333333; } .basket_button { width: 120px; height: 30px; font-size: 14px; color: #454545; margin: 15px 0px 25px 0px; cursor: pointer; } .basket_form .title { padding-bottom: 5px; color: #000000; } .basket_form .input { padding-bottom: 10px; } .basket_form .inp_text { width: 230px; height: 23px; } .basket_form textarea { width: 490px; height: 120px; } .basket_form .submit { width: 95px; height: 25px; margin-top: 10px; font-size: 14px; color: #454545; cursor: pointer; } .send_error { color: red; } .head_error { padding-top: 35px; color: #d5017f; font-size: 18px; } .head_error div { font-size: 45px; } .crumb{ margin:0 0 18px 0;font-size:11px; } .crumb .sep{ margin:0 8px; } .subIt {display: none;} .subIt.s {display: block;} /*.subsub {display: none;} .subsub.s {display: block;}*/ div.menu_one { border: 1px solid red !important;}